Channel [V] India holds a special place in the hearts of many Indian television viewers, as it was a prominent music and youth entertainment channel that catered to the tastes of a generation. Launched on 27 May 1994 as Channel [V] South Beam on the AsiaSat 2 satellite, the channel quickly gained popularity for its innovative programming, vibrant music videos, and engaging shows.
